Amd S442-h, RP L
 
Provides that orders to cease and desist real property solicitations shall apply to all owners of property located within the geographical area defined in such order; provides that only those property owners who opt out of such order may be solicited by real estate brokers and salespersons.

A04950 Text:



 
                STATE OF NEW YORK
        ________________________________________________________________________
 
                                          4950
 
                               2015-2016 Regular Sessions
 
                   IN ASSEMBLY
 
                                    February 9, 2015
                                       ___________
 
        Introduced  by  M.  of A. CURRAN, FINCH -- read once and referred to the
          Committee on Judiciary
 
        AN ACT to amend the real property law, in relation to  orders  to  cease
          and desist real property solicitations
 
          The  People of the State of New York, represented in Senate and Assem-
        bly, do enact as follows:
 
     1    Section 1. Subdivision 3 of section 442-h of the real property law, as
     2  amended by chapter 505 of the laws  of  2001,  is  amended  to  read  as
     3  follows:
     4    3.  (a) If the secretary of state determines that some owners of resi-
     5  dential real property within a defined geographic area  are  subject  to
     6  intense  and  repeated solicitation by real estate brokers and salesper-
     7  sons to place their property for sale with such real estate  brokers  or
     8  salespersons,  or  are  subject  to intense and repeated solicitation by
     9  other persons regularly engaged in the trade or business of  buying  and
    10  selling  real  estate  to sell their real estate, the secretary of state
    11  may adopt a rule establishing a cease and desist zone, which zone  shall
    12  be  bounded  or  otherwise  specifically  defined in the rule. After the
    13  secretary of state has established a cease and desist zone,  the  owners
    14  of residential real property located within the zone may file an owner's
    15  statement  with  the  secretary  of state expressing their wish [not] to
    16  continue to be solicited by real estate brokers, salespersons  or  other
    17  persons regularly engaged in the trade or business of buying and selling
    18  real  estate and to opt out of the cease and desist order.  The form and
    19  content of the statement shall be prescribed by the secretary of  state.
    20  After  a  cease and desist zone has been established by the secretary of
    21  state, [no] a real estate broker, salesperson or other person  regularly
    22  engaged  in  the  trade  or  business  of buying and selling real estate
    23  [shall] may solicit a listing only from any owner who has filed a state-
    24  ment with the secretary of state if such owner's  name  appears  on  the
    25  current  cease  and  desist  opt  out  list prepared by the secretary of

        A. 4950                             2
 
     1  state. The prohibition on solicitation shall apply to  direct  forms  of
     2  solicitation  such  as  the  use  of  the  telephone, the mail, personal
     3  contact and other forms of direct solicitation as may  be  specified  by
     4  the secretary of state.
     5    (b)  The  secretary  of state shall compile a cease and desist opt out
     6  list for each zone established pursuant to paragraph (a) of this  subdi-
     7  vision.  In addition to such other information as the secretary of state
     8  may deem appropriate, each cease and desist opt out list  shall  contain
     9  the  name  of  each  owner  who  has filed an owner's statement with the
    10  secretary, as well as the address of the property  within  the  zone  to
    11  which  the  owner's statement applies. The secretary of state shall send
    12  to each owner who has filed an owner's statement a written  acknowledge-
    13  ment of the secretary of state's receipt thereof and a pamphlet explain-
    14  ing  to  the  owner  his  or  her rights in connection therewith and the
    15  procedures and time limits applicable to the filing  of  complaints  for
    16  violations. The secretary of state shall allow an owner who files, or on
    17  behalf of whom is filed, a complaint or other report of a violation of a
    18  cease  and  desist  rule  ninety days in which to perfect a complaint by
    19  submitting such other or further information or documents as the  secre-
    20  tary of state may require. The secretary of state shall print a list for
    21  each  zone.   Each list shall be revised and reprinted at least annually
    22  on or before December thirty-first and shall be made  available  to  the
    23  public and to real estate brokers at a reasonable price to be set by the
    24  secretary  of  state and approved by the director of the division of the
    25  budget.  Additions or deletions shall be made to each list only  at  the
    26  time  the  list is reprinted, and the secretary of state shall not issue
    27  amendments or addenda to any printed list.
    28    (c) No rule establishing a cease and desist zone  shall  be  effective
    29  for longer than five years. However, the secretary of state may re-adopt
    30  the  rule  to  continue the cease and desist zone for additional periods
    31  not to exceed five years each. Whenever a rule establishing a cease  and
    32  desist  zone shall have expired or shall have been repealed, all owner's
    33  statements filed with the secretary of state pursuant to that rule shall
    34  also expire. However, an owner may file a new statement with the  secre-
    35  tary  of  state if a new rule is adopted establishing a cease and desist
    36  zone containing the owner's property. Once the boundaries of a cease and
    37  desist zone have been established by rule of the secretary of state, the
    38  boundaries may not be changed except by repeal of the existing rule  and
    39  adoption of a new rule establishing the new boundaries.
    40    § 2. This act shall take effect immediately.
